Ross Maeda on the Swapmoto Live Show

Presented by Ogio Powersports and FMF Racing
In addition to being the older brother of our Editor in Chief Donn, Ross Maeda is a figurehead in the sport. A former pro-level racer, Ross worked for many years as a test rider and engineer for Kayaba KYB before founding the renowned suspension tuning shop enzo racing. Through the years, Ross has worked with most of the stars of our sport, from Roger DeCoster to Jeremy McGrath to Cooper Webb. Learn more about his background and suspension theories in this very special episode of SML.
